Hi everyone!

We have released a new hotfix, version 3.3.2 (checksum remains unchanged), to resolve a security issue tied to the way LUA libraries were loaded for mods. If proven efficient, it will roll out to EUIV and HoIIV in the coming days.

Best,

Rod

Hold me closer tiny hotfix.

Coming here to let you know that we have released a very tiny hotfix regarding the CK2 to EU4 converter. Essentially it is to make sure that the converted EU4 savegame end ends in a proper path due to some tweaks made to the launcher.

Naturally we made a roll-back branch in case of unforeseen errors: 3.3.0 old version. To get to it in Steam right-click on game name -> properties -> BETAS -> select the beta -> apply. If you want to revert from old version to current version, simply do the same thing and select "None - Opt Out".

Apparently bronzeman autosaves on quiting, and you can't play a savegame 3.3.1 save game in a rolled back version.
So if you've booted up a bronzeman save, either quit with the task manager or you'll be stuck with the grainy version.
Hopefully, it's fixed soon so I can continue on my Shajar al-Durr campaign :)
 
In settings.txt change draw_postfx from yes to no.
